always good to get rid of unneeded crap. The computer is easy to remove. There are 2 screws that go into the sheetmetal that hold that plastic bracket to the kickpanel. Then just unplug the wiring from the computer (its bolted to the computer), unbolt the ground, and pull the wiring out through the engine bay.
